Ground Chicken Stir fry

This Ground Chicken Stir fry is made with finely chopped onions, red, orange and green bell peppers and is packed full of flavor. 

Ground Chicken Stir fry with vegetables is something inexpensive, healthy and easy to make. Plus it takes less than 30 minutes to prepare, the hardest part is finely chopping the vegetables. Looking for another stir fry recipe? Try my Pork and Cabbage Stir Fry

As long as you have a good knife you are good and the rest is all a one pot meal from pan to plate. 

You can make this recipe a bit spicy if you wish by adding some red pepper chili flakes.

IS Ground Chicken Stir fry GLUTEN FREE

No, because my soya sauce is not however you can omit that.

How to Make Ground Chicken Stir fry 

  • Start with ground chicken, be sure to defrost if frozen
  • Then prepare all your vegetables for chopping. Chop finely the red, green, yellow bell peppers.
  • Along with an onion and set aside.
  • Meanwhile in a large frying pan add 2 tbsp of sesame oil and then fry the ground chicken till slightly browned
  • Once cooked, remove and set aside
  • Then in the same pan add the peppers and onions and sauté over medium heat till tender, adding in the chicken stock, soya sauce, brown sugar and seasonings.
  • Toss back in the ground chicken and fresh cilantro.
  • Serve hot, enjoy!

Pepper Steak Stir Fry

This Pepper Steak Stir Fry is made with red and orange peppers and an array of other vegetables and is ready in under 30 minutes! 

So you can go ahead and “Skip the takeout tonight” and make this at home for a fraction of the cost as takeout. 

Looking for other stir fry recipes? Try my Chinese Squid or my Pork Udon or my Beef Vermicelli.

WHY IS BEEF STIR FRY HEALTHY

Because it is made with lots of vegetables and high quality protein

Also, this recipe calls for beef bone broth making it even more healthy.

If you do not have beef bone broth on hand you can use stock.

HOW TO MAKE STEAK STIR FRY

  1. Start by slicing the steak meat against the grain and place in medium size bowl.
  2. Add in cornstarch and 3 tbsp of bone broth marinade in the fridge for at least 30 minutes prior to cooking. 
  3. Meanwhile, chop your vegetables then set aside. 
  4. In a large wok heat the sesame oil then add in your marinade steak, garlic and fresh ginger.
  5. Stir fry till near cooked then remove and set aside.
  6. Toss in the vegetables along with the beef bone broth, soya sauce and seasonings.
  7. Stir fry all together and stir fry for 2 more minutes before serving. 

STEAK STIR FRY SAUCE

  • 1/2 cup of beef bone broth
  • 4 tbsp of soya sauce
  • 2 tbsp sesame oil
  • 1 tsp onion powder
  • 1 tbsp fresh ginger
  • 1 tbsp fresh garlic
  • 1 tbsp black pepper

HOW TO ROAST DUCK IN THE OVEN

Yes, you can also cook this duck in the oven. By placing it on a lifted baking pan, that has a grill. 

So that the duck is slightly lifted off of the pan. Which allows for the fat to drip away and crisp up the skin!

CAN YOU ROTISSERIE DUCK

Yes, that is what this recipe is for 🙂 You most definitely can rotisserie a duck.

My rotisserie can only cook a duck that is under 4 lbs though as it is a small machine. I used the 

An air fryer machine actually! However if you have an outdoor rotisserie for your BBQ, you can do a much larger one than mine.

A 4 lbs duck can feed four people though, with sides of course. 

HOW LONG TO ROTISSERIE DUCK

You want the internal temperature in the thickest part of the thigh to be 180*F. However, slow and a low heat is best. To prevent over cooking. I like to cook this duck at 325 f for 60 minutes!

The Rotisserie I used is the CHEFMAN 6.3 Quart Digital Air Fryer+ Rotisserie 

HOW TO ROTISSERIE DUCK

It is done the exact same way you would rotisserie a chicken! 

  • For this recipe though, prior to placing the duck on a spit to be cooked on the rotisserie, you will want to create the marinade. 
  • Then take the duck and slice it lengthwise across the skin and criss cross the other way. This allows the marinade to marinate the whole duck. 
  • Then place the duck in the marinade bowl and marinate for 24 hours. Flipping over half way through to allow it to fully marinate. 
  • Before cooking, allow it to rest on the counter for 30 minutes prior to spitting.
  • Then cook it at a low and slow cooking time for 60 mins, which is key to having the perfect chinese duck.
  • Basting every 20 minutes, during the cooking process is highly recommend. 
  • As it enables it to crisp up perfectly on the outside and remain juicy and tender on the inside.

HOW TO MAKE CHINESE DUCK

Equipment

  • Air Fryer with Rotisserie attachment or Grill and BBQ
  • Butcher’s twine
  • Drip pan (for the grill)

Cavity

  • 2 slices of fresh ginger
  • 1 garlic clove, smashed 

Marinade 

  • 1/2 cup hoisin sauce
  • 1/2 cup soya sauce
  • 2 tbsp brown sugar
  • 1/4 cup water
  • 1 tbsp five spice powder
  • 1 tsp black pepper

HOW TO MAKE PEKING DUCK MARINADE

You will want to soya sauce, hoisin sauce, brown sugar, pepper and a little water. 

WHAT IS PEKING DUCK

This is a dish that originates from China and has become a very popular dish across North America.

Almost every chinese restaurant will serve this, however you typically have to order it ahead of time, by making a reservation.

And that is because there is an age old century technique that comes to preparing it.

  • Such as blowing air under the skin and basting it in a golden syrup of hot water.
  • Once those steps have been done, it is placed into a oven and cooked to a crispy perfection.

But with my recipe, I have you simply marinating the duck overnight for 24 hours and cooking it on a rotisserie. 

So I call it a CHINESE DUCK recipe vs PEKING DUCK! But the flavors are the same!

USING YOUR ROTISSERIE DOES JUST AS AN AMAZING JOB!

WHAT DOES ROASTED DUCK TASTE LIKE

Duck meat is closer to red meat than chicken. It also has a thicker skin than chicken. When cooked right, it will be tender, moist and a bit fatty.

How To Make Chinese Pork Stir Fry Recipe

  • Start by whisking the vinegar, low sodium soy sauce and cornstarch together in a small bowl.
  • Then in a large wok heat 1 tbsp of sesame oil and cook the sliced pork till well done. remove from the heat and set aside.
  • In the same wok, add the remaining oil and fresh diced vegetables and cook till crispy tender.
  • Toss back in the cooked pork.
  • And sauce along with the black pepper, garlic and ginger.
  • Saute on medium heat for 5 minutes and serve.

The pork is simmered in the most delicious Chinese sauce, made of rice vinegar, low sodium soya sauce and corn starch.

Chinese Eggplant with Minced Pork Recipe

This Chinese Eggplant with Minced Pork Recipe is just like something you would find at your favorite authentic Chinese restaurant.

With the addition of rice, which makes it into a stir fry that your going to love. 

Whenever we order Chinese food, we order from restaurants that make it as authentic as possible.

So if you ever go to one of those restaurants you are sure to find this dish on the menu.

Typically it is made without the rice, but will be served on the side.

I like to make with the dish for the added flavor as opposed to serving just plain white rice on the side.

HOW TO MAKE CHINESE EGGPLANT WITH MINCED PORK RECIPE

  • Start with a pack of minced pork and 2 Chinese eggplants.
  • Start by dicing the eggplant into bite sized pieces and transfer them into a bowl of water, cover the eggplant in water for 15 minutes. Adding a pinch of salt!
  • Then strain out the water and set aside.
  • Marinate minced pork with minced ginger, garlic, salt and Chinese cooking wine. Then set aside.
  • Heat 2 tablespoons of oil in wok and fry the eggplants for 8 minutes until the eggplants become soft.
  • Transfer eggplants out and leave the oil in.
  • Add the marinated pork into the wok and cook till no longer pink.
  • Remove and set aside.
  • Add the rest of the cooking oil in wok and fry the (day old rice) for 5 minutes, before adding in the green onions. Return the eggplants along with fried minced pork, soy sauce, sugar and sesame oil.
  • Combine well and serve.

Chinese Squid recipe

This Chinese Squid recipe is ready in less than 15 minutes. And can be served alongside rice if desired or any other Chinese dish.

This squid is simmered with onions, red peppers and garlic.

And then is tossed in a Chinese sauce that your sure to love. Leaving you with tender squid dish.

You can have restaurant style Chinese squid stir fry on the table in not time.

Other vegetables that you can use alongside or in replace of the red pepper are as follows:

  • Celery
  • Broccoli
  • Chinese broccoli 
  • Water chestnuts 

HOW TO CUT SQUID FOR STIR FRY

  • Start by purchasing squid whole from the freezer section of most groceries
  • Defrost it and cut it diagonally across then cris cross that cut as seen in the picture below

HOW TO COOK SQUID STIR FRY

  • Heat a large wok over high heat.
  • Add 1 tablespoon sesame oil to the wok.
  • Add in the diced red pepper and onion.
  • Sauté for 2 minutes, so that the vegetables are still somewhat crispy. Remove and set aside.
  • Add 1 more tbsp of sesame oil to the work and add in the garlic and squid.
  • Sauté 1 minute before adding in the “pre-made” sauce.
  • Toss back in the vegetables and simmer on medium heat all together for 2 minutes then serve.
